Log4j is a popular logging package written in java. The apache log4j2 library is the second generation framework following the success of log4j. The log4j 2 manual is the ultimate guide for uptodate and detailed information on how to configure and use log4j 2 chinese. We will post more pdf comment below which pdf you want. Log4j 2 takes the simpler approach that layouts always return a byte array. Hibernate logging by log4j using properties file javatpoint. See log4j 2 compatiblity with log4j 1 for more information. Hibernate logging by log4j using xml file javatpoint. By default, the logmanager looks for a file named log4j. Logging enables the programmer to write the log details into a file permanently. Log4j is a simple, flexible and fast java based logging framework. Log4j is most used logging framework in java applications. Log4j mock test i q 1 which of the following is correct about log4j. Javatpoint java javatpoint java pdf javatpoint offline.
Log4j2 is a java framework for logging of java classes. Below is the code that opens specified file, finds all hyperlinks, collects information about position of each link and draws rectangle around each links. Apr 17, 2014 java project tutorial make login and register form step by step using netbeans and mysql database duration. Log4j2 threadcontext fish tagging logs of same transaction. Tutorialspoint pdf collections 619 tutorial files by un4ckn0wl3z haxtivitiez. Linq tutorials will help you to learn the linq language using topics which go from basic to advanced. Iterated feature selection algorithms with layered.
Log4j is thread safe and supports internationalization. Many youtube creators, podcasters, tutors, bloggers and other online creators are earning a fulltime income from their patrons on patreon. This java tutorial gives an overview of how to use log4j for logging in your applications. Log viewing tools like apache chainsaw can accept streaming logs or view a log file generated by log4j2. Feb 27, 2012 what is log4j, introduction to log4j, why log4j, how to use log4j in java applications, log4j short introduction for freshers, log4j tutorials for freshers please consider disabling your ad blocker for, we wont encourage audio ads, popups or any other annoyances at any point, hope you support us. The log4j package is designed so that these statements can remain in shipped code without incurring a heavy performance cost. Languageintegrated query linq is a powerful query language introduced with. We are providing junit tutorials step by step in eclipse for. Apr 11, 2020 log4j is a fast, flexible and reliable logging framework apis written in java developed in early 1996.
The perties file is a log4j configuration file and it keeps properties in keyvalue pairs. Lloogg44jj oovveerrvviieeww log4j is a reliable, fast and flexible logging framework apis written in java, which is distributed under the apache software license. To alleviate these concerns, log4j is designed to be reliable, fast and extensible. Log4j handles inserting log statements in application code and managing them externally without touching application code,by using external configuration files.
We already have bundle of tools which can do the magic if used properly together. So whenever you are logging and there is no match with a logger configuration, root logger configuration will be used. This this log4j properties file tutorial, i am showing the example code for configuring log4j using perties file. Audience this lesson has been ready for students to support them understand the basic functionality of log4j logging framework. It is a tool used for small to large scale selenium automation projects. Hibernate logging by log4j using properties file with one to one, many to one, many to many, one to many, caching, annotation, lazy collection, inheritance mapping, association mapping, lifecycle, named query, etc. Log4j example using log4j xml file java tutorial point. A collection of external articles and tutorials about log4j 2. Log4j will check the system property nfigurationfile for the configuration file path. Most log4j 2 appenders accept a layout, allowing the data to be transported in any format desired.
The log4j 2 manual is the ultimate guide for uptodate and detailed information on how to configure and use log4j 2. It will categorize log statements according to userspecified criteria and assigns different priority levels to these. Apache cassandra is a free and opensource, distributed, wide column store, nosql database management system designed to handle large amounts of data across many commodity servers, providing high availability with no single point of failure. It is distributed under the apache software license. Nov 01, 2016 12 videos play all log4j tutorial for beginners tutorialdrive free tutorials apache log4j configuration in java project duration. Although log4j 2 is broken up between an api and an implementation, the primary purpose of doing so was not to allow multiple implementations, although that is certainly possible, but to clearly define what classes and methods are safe to use in normal application code.
How to create different log files using log4j properties. If system property is not configured, then json configuration factory will look for the files log4j2test. In this website we will post every tutorialspoint pdf for free. Java project tutorial make login and register form step by step using netbeans and mysql database duration. An oak tree stood outside goslings office at that time and java named as oak initially. Software fault prediction sfp is typically used to predict faults in software components.
If no system property is set the properties configurationfactory will look for perties in the classpath. The following steps explains how the log4j 2 library loading the suitable configurations. Learn junit tutorial for beginners with examples in eclipse online. I guarantee you that you really need this article because you dont want your application only capable to do just system. One such popular set of tools are elastic search, logstash and kibana together referred as elk stack. I hope our tutorials will help you to achieve your goals in your life. Log4j tutorials, log4j tutorials for beginners, log4j. Mar 08, 2017 32bit windows a1 injection ai arduinio assembly badusb bof buffer overflow burpsuite bwapp bypass cheat engine computer networking controls convert coverter crack csharp ctf deque docker download exploit exploitexercises exploit development facebook game. Since logging is rarely the main focus of an application, the log4j api strives to be simple to understand and to use. This has the advantage that it means they can be used in. Log4j will inspect the nfigurationfile system property and, if set, will attempt to load the configuration using the configurationfactory that matches the file extension. This this log4j properties file tutorial, i am showing the example code for configuring log4j using log4j.
Nov 01, 2016 many youtube creators, podcasters, tutors, bloggers and other online creators are earning a fulltime income from their patrons on patreon. Dec 22, 2018 learn log4j learn rxjava learn slf4j learn spring learn spring aop. Java language project initially started in june 1991 by james gosling, mike sheridan, and patrick naughton. The perties file is a log4j configuration file which keeps properties in keyvalue pairs. And now, lets move on the core of jasperreport and the integration of it to the desktop application. Log4j about the tutorial log4j is a popular logging package written in java. The following resources contain additional information on log4j. Your contribution will go a long way in helping us. From the link we have provided you can download tutorialspoint pdf for free and learn anywhere whitout internet. Junit4 tutorial pdf free download with examples in eclipse. Please use them to get more indepth knowledge on this topic. We can configure log4j by setting the log level, defining appender, and specifying layout objects in a configuration file.
With log4j it is possible to enable logging at runtime without modifying the application binary. This resulted in the problems discussed at logback encoders. Spring mvc and pdf file via abstractpdfview using abstractpdfview to export data to pdf file via bruno lowagies itext library. A log4j is a reliable, fast and flexible logging framework apis written in java, which is distributed under the apache software license. Spring mvc and log4j integration example example to integrate log4j into the spring mvc application. Nov 01, 2016 no one is perfect in this world but we can rectify our mistakes and improve ourselves and also tutorials. After that the code creates new pdf with links in rectangles and. To write your logging information into a file you would have to use org.
Spring 3 mvc contentnegotiatingviewresolver example. What is log4j, why log4j came into picture javaj2ee tutorials. Javatpoint java, javatpoint java pdf, javatpoint offline download,javatpoint offline pdf, javatpoint pdf, jvatpoint, javatpoint java pdf. The log4j 2 users guide is available on this site or as a downloadable pdf. If you want to earn them like them then get start below. Cassandra offers robust support for clusters spanning multiple datacenters, with asynchronous masterless replication allowing low latency operations for. They are used for searching, analyzing, and visualizing log data in a real time. It will categorize log statements according to userspecified criteria and assigns different priority levels to these log.
Log4j and logback frameworks can be used in hibernate framework to support logging. Jdbc works with java on a variety of platforms, such as windows, mac os, and the various versions of. Chapter 4 in the textbook objects first with java a. In this log4j tutorial, we will go through log4j basics, its configuration and then see it in action in java standalone application and then in java web application. Log4j tutorials for beginners, log4j complete tutorials with examples for beginners, log4j with java step by step tutorials, log4j java examples please consider disabling your ad blocker for, we wont encourage audio ads, popups or any other annoyances at any point, hope you support us. Chapter 4 in the textbook objects first with java a practical introduction using bluej. Tutorials point, simply easy learning 1 p a g e jdbc tutorial the jdbc api is a java api that can access any kind of tabular data, especially data stored in a relational database. Log4j2 is the next generation upgrade to the java logger log4j. Log4j is a fast, flexible and reliable logging framework apis written in java developed in early 1996.